将 Excel 数据连接的位置指向多个文件的新目录

将 Excel 数据连接的位置指向多个文件的新目录

我有一个电子表格,它与多个分隔文本文件有数据连接,这些文件会定期更新。当它们更新时,我会在 Excel 中刷新,整个电子表格都会更新,我感觉自己就像一个数据向导。

事情是这样的,我即将改变我的文件结构,目前我的链接是

oldpath\file1.txt
oldpath\file2.txt
oldpath\file3.txt
oldpath\file4.txt
oldpath\file5.txt  
etc.

有没有办法将所有数据连接指向

newpath\file1.txt
newpath\file2.txt
newpath\file3.txt
etc.

无需编辑每个单独连接的位置?

答案1

繁體文件是压缩在 zip 中的 XML 文件。

基于此,您可以这样做:

  1. 解压缩文件.xlsx并将所有内容解压到一个空目录中,例如测试目录
  2. 里面测试目录用文本编辑器打开该文件 xl/connections.xml
  3. 使用修改查找/替换 oldpath添加到newpath文件中并保存。
  4. 回到根源测试目录,全选并压缩它。
  5. 将 .zip 扩展名更改为 .xlsx 扩展名。
  6. 打开它并测试它。

相关内容